Presentation: Security Validation at the Heart of Exposure Management
Summary: With the rise in Continuous Threat Exposure Management (CTEM), legacy capabilities and solution providers are missing a critical piece of the CTEM cycle: Validation. This talk explores how continuous validation is the missing link between organizations' control stack and prioritizing the right exposure.
